[0001] This utility model relates to sand washing of underwear fabrics, specifically to a sand washing device for underwear fabrics. Background Technology
[0002] Sand washing of lingerie fabrics is a special washing process that alters the appearance and feel of the fabric through specific chemical agents and mechanical friction. The sand washing process is usually carried out after the fabric has been pre-shrinked by washing. By adding alkaline reagents, the texture of the fabric surface, especially the silk surface, is disrupted, creating extremely fine fibers. Fabrics treated in this way are exceptionally soft and skin-friendly, making them very comfortable to wear. These characteristics make sand-washed fabrics ideal for lingerie manufacturing, as they not only provide a comfortable wearing experience but also enhance the fabric's aesthetic appeal.
[0003] Currently, when sand washing multiple fabrics simultaneously, all of them are directly placed into the drum. As a result, the fabrics tend to entangle with each other during the sand washing process. After the sand washing is completed, it is inconvenient to remove the entangled fabrics from the drum, which affects their use. Utility Model Content

[0027] According to an embodiment of the present invention, a sand washing device for underwear fabrics is provided.
[0028] Example 1;
[0029] like Figure 1-6 As shown, the sand washing device for underwear fabric according to an embodiment of the present utility model includes a sand washing device 1 and a washing cylinder 2. The inner side wall of the washing cylinder 2 is fixedly connected with a retaining ring 3 and a retaining post 4. The inner wall of the washing cylinder 2 is fixedly connected with a limiting block 5. The outer wall of the retaining post 4 is movably connected with a first retaining tube 6. One end of the first retaining tube 6 is movably connected with a connecting post 8. The outer wall of the connecting post 8 is movably connected with an installation ring 11.
[0030] A trapezoidal connecting groove 12 is provided on one side of the mounting ring 11. A nylon mesh 13 is fixedly connected to the inner wall of the mounting ring 11, and a plastic fishbone 14 is fixedly connected to the outer wall of the nylon mesh 13. A connecting rod 15 is movably connected to the inner wall of the trapezoidal connecting groove 12, and a limiting ring 16 is movably connected to the outer wall of the connecting rod 15. This can play a separating role when sand washing the underwear fabric, so that different types of underwear fabrics can be sand washed. The separating role during sand washing can also reduce the situation where underwear fabrics are tangled together, avoiding inconvenience for handling and separating after sand washing.
[0031] In this embodiment, the inner wall of the first clamping tube 6 is provided with a clamping groove 7, the outer wall of the connecting column 8 is provided with a square slot 9, the inner wall of the square slot 9 is movably connected with a square rod 10, and one end of the connecting column 8 is movably connected with a second clamping tube 17. The length of the first clamping tube 6 and the second clamping tube 17 installed with the connecting column 8 can be adjusted, so that they can be disassembled and assembled with the cleaning cylinder 2 in the sand washing device 1 to meet different usage needs. At the same time, the first clamping tube 6 and the second clamping tube 17 can be disassembled and assembled for easy replacement and cleaning.
[0032] Example 2
[0033] Based on Example 1, a preferred embodiment of the lingerie fabric sand washing device provided by this utility model is as follows: Figures 1 to 6 As shown: The outer wall of the connecting rod 15 and the inner wall of the limiting ring 16 are both provided with threads, and the connecting rod 15 is threadedly connected to the limiting ring 16, which can limit the nylon mesh 13 and make disassembly and assembly convenient, meeting different usage needs.
[0034] In this embodiment, the first clamping tube 6 and the second clamping tube 17 are both movably clamped to the connecting post 8 through the clamping groove 7. The outer wall of the connecting post 8 is provided with a protrusion that matches the diameter of the clamping groove 7, which allows the distance between the first clamping tube 6 and the second clamping tube 17 to be adjusted, making disassembly and assembly convenient, and also improving the tight connection between the clamping tube and the connecting post 8.
[0035] Furthermore, the first clamping tube 6 is movably connected to the clamping post 4 through the clamping groove 7, and the outer wall of the first clamping tube 6 is movably connected to the inner wall of the clamping ring 3, which can improve the stability of the connection between the first clamping tube 6, the clamping post 4, and the clamping ring 3, and reduce the possibility of disengagement.
[0036] Furthermore, the outer wall of the square rod 10 is provided with a rubber layer, and the square rod 10 is tightly connected to the square slot 9 through the rubber layer, which can improve the tightness of the fit between the square rod 10 and the square slot 9, so that it can be stably installed in the connecting column 8.
[0037] In addition, there are four limit blocks 5 and four nylon meshes 13. The limit blocks 5 are made of hard rubber and can limit the four nylon meshes 13 to prevent them from shifting when the fabric is squeezed during sand washing.
[0038] To facilitate understanding of the above-mentioned technical solutions of this utility model, the working principle or operation method of this utility model in actual process will be described in detail below.
[0039] In practical applications, the nylon mesh 13 is first installed outside the first clamping tube 6, and then the connecting rod 15 is inserted into the trapezoidal connecting groove 12 on the mounting ring 11 and positioned by the limiting ring 16. Then, the other nylon meshes 13 are installed with the first clamping tube 6 and the second clamping tube 17 in the same way. Then, the first clamping tube 6 and the second clamping tube 17 are respectively clamped and installed with the connecting post 8. After the whole is placed into the washing cylinder 2, the first clamping tube 6 is clamped with the clamping post 4 and further positioned by the clamping ring 3. After adjusting the second clamping tube 17 so that one end is installed with the clamping post 4 and the clamping ring 3 on the other side, the square rod 10 is installed in the square slot 9 for positioning. After the installation is completed, it is convenient to separate and sand wash different types of fabrics and reduce fabric tangling and knotting.
